Browns fans can help Reuben Droughns and Braylon Edwards earn leaguewide interactive awards for their performances in last Sunday's 22-0 win over the Dolphins.

Droughns is nominated for the FedEx Ground NFL Player of the Week. Droughns rushed for 166 yards on 30 carries - including a career-long 75-yard touchdown run on the first play of the game.

Edwards is nominated for the Diet Pepsi Rookie of the Week after catching a career-high 6 passes for 90 yards.

Fans can vote for both awards through Thursday on NFL.com

For the second season in a row, the weekly FedEx Air & Ground NFL Players of the Week Awards are a win for the local community. Along with the award, FedEx will donate $5,000 every week to the local children's hospital in each winning market. The children's hospitals in the two season-long winner's markets, announced at this year's Super Bowl, will be awarded $25,000 each.

That means that FedEx will deliver nearly $250,000 to local children's hospitals around the country in recognition of the FedEx Air & Ground NFL Players of the Week Award winners.

After the regular season, five players will be nominated for Diet Pepsi NFL Rookie of the Year honors. Fans can vote for the winner on NFL.com throughout the month of January. The winner will be announced at a press conference at Super Bowl XL in Detroit.
